On a humid afternoon in October 2023, more than 2.5 million payment and ATM transactions ground to a halt across Singapore. Bank customers stared at frozen screens and unresponsive ATMs, the victims of a cooling system failure at a data centre that sent temperatures soaring beyond safe operating limits.
It took until the early hours of the following day for services to fully recover—and the fallout was severe enough to prompt the Monetary Authority of Singapore to bar one of the banks from non-essential IT changes and new acquisitions for six months.
That incident, alongside a fire at a Global Switch data centre in Paris in April 2023 that brought down a hyperscaler's services in Europe for weeks, served as a catalyst. On 1 July 2026, Singapore's Ministry of Digital Development and Information (MDDI) and the Infocomm Media Development Authority (IMDA) unveiled the Digital Infrastructure Bill (Bill), a proposed licensing regime that will hold major data centre and cloud operators to far higher standards of resilience—and punish non-compliance with fines of up to S$1 million or 10% of their annual turnover in Singapore, whichever is higher.
The Bill is not merely a reaction to past failures. It arrives as Singapore's data centre market accelerates rapidly. Valued at approximately US$3.25 billion in 2025, the market is projected to reach US$5.11 billion by 2031, growing at a compound annual growth rate of roughly 7.8%, according to analysis from Research and Markets.
With that growth comes heightened scrutiny. The Bill will require major foundational digital infrastructure (FDI) operators—data centres consuming at least 10 megawatts of power and cloud providers generating more than an average of S$100 million in annual revenue from Singapore users over three years—to secure licences, maintain physical and digital security, implement business continuity and disaster recovery plans, and notify IMDA of cybersecurity incidents or service disruptions.
Navigating a maze of overlapping rules
For operators already grappling with Singapore's 2024 Cybersecurity Act, the new Bill raises an immediate question: how do these obligations interact?

Jeremiah Chew, partner at RPC Premier Law, sees both convergence and divergence. "At first glance, there is some overlap, particularly around incident reporting," he notes. The Bill would require major FDI service providers to report cybersecurity incidents and service disruptions, which could overlap with the incident-reporting obligations under the 2024 Cybersecurity Act for owners of critical information infrastructure (CII).
Yet the regulatory landscape is fragmented. "The obligations sit with different regulators: the Digital Infrastructure Act with the IMDA and the Cybersecurity Act with the Cyber Security Agency of Singapore (CSA)," Chew explains. "A business that is both a CII owner and a major FDI licensee could therefore face reporting obligations to both regulators, and potentially the Personal Data Protection Commission if personal data is involved."
The two regimes also focus on different things. "The Cybersecurity Act is principally concerned with identifying, managing and reporting cybersecurity risks and incidents, whereas the Bill goes further, requiring broader business continuity measures," Chew says. "It's not just about stopping hackers; it's about ensuring your services can recover quickly from any operational outage."
To prevent regulatory gridlock, the Bill contains a safeguard. Under Section 16(2), any code of practice issued under the Digital Infrastructure Act cannot contradict or conflict with codes of practice or performance standards established under the Cybersecurity Act. It is a deliberate attempt to keep the regulatory architecture coherent, even as the net of compliance tightens.
The green line: Sustainability becomes mandatory
If cybersecurity and business continuity dominate the headlines, sustainability may prove to be the most disruptive operational shift of all.
"Operators don't need to wait for the fine print to start preparing," Chew advises. "Existing regulatory frameworks and guidelines already give a good indication of where standards are heading."
He points to IMDA's Advisory Guidelines for Cloud Services and Data Centres, issued in February 2025, as well as the Cybersecurity Act, the Personal Data Protection Act, and where relevant, MAS' Technology Risk Management Guidelines.
But the single biggest change is environmental. "The biggest immediate operational shift is sustainability," Chew states plainly.
Data centres consume significant amounts of energy and water, and the new licensing regime will make energy and water efficiency mandatory criteria for obtaining and maintaining a licence.
Even though detailed requirements have not yet been published, operators should already be examining their resource consumption and considering low-carbon and renewable energy sources as part of their operational planning.
The numbers explain why. Data centres accounted for roughly 5.3% of Singapore's electricity consumption in 2019, a figure that climbed to 7% in 2020 as the pandemic accelerated digitalisation.
After a temporary moratorium on new data centre projects was lifted in 2022, operators have faced progressively stricter sustainability benchmarks, including power usage effectiveness (PUE) targets of 1.3 or lower.
The Bill now codifies that trajectory, paving the way for future energy requirements for IT equipment and water-efficiency standards for facilities.
Globally, the pressure is only intensifying. The International Energy Agency projects that global data centre power consumption could reach 1,050 terawatt-hours by 2026, driven largely by AI workloads and energy-intensive GPUs. In that context, Singapore's insistence on sustainability is less an outlier than a preview of where every major data hub is heading.
When the clock starts: Incident reporting across borders
For operators with footprints spanning multiple jurisdictions, the Bill adds another layer of complexity to an already intricate compliance picture.
"Cross-border operators face juggling competing deadlines, different reporting triggers and varying levels of detail required across jurisdictions," Chew observes.
Under Singapore's Cybersecurity Act, CII owners must notify the regulator within two hours of detecting an incident. Malaysia's Cyber Security Act 2024, by contrast, takes a tiered approach: an immediate initial notification, followed by detailed particulars within six hours and a comprehensive report within 14 days.
The divergence matters. A cloud provider running infrastructure in both Singapore and Malaysia could find itself racing against incompatible clocks, each with its own thresholds for what must be reported and to whom.
"Businesses operating across multiple jurisdictions should therefore begin preparing for these requirements now," Chew recommends. "This means having a multi-jurisdictional incident response playbook with clear notification timelines, pre-drafted reporting templates and access to external support, including legal counsel, forensic cybersecurity consultants and crisis PR firms."
He adds that regular, realistic tabletop exercises are essential "to test whether the response works in practice when a serious incident occurs."
What enterprise customers should demand
For banks, fintechs, and e-commerce platforms that depend on data centre and cloud providers, the Bill raises questions about contractual protection. If a provider's compliance failure cascades into an operational disaster or data leak, where does liability land?
Chew offers a measured perspective. "It's helpful to reframe this slightly: service providers will be directly responsible for complying with the Digital Infrastructure Act as a matter of law, so enterprise customers are not responsible for contractually enforcing those obligations," he says.
Regulatory fines under the Act will apply to service providers as the regulated entities, rather than to their enterprise customers.
But that does not leave customers exposed without recourse. If a provider's failure triggers an operational disaster or data leak, the customer could breach its own regulatory obligations under the PDPA or sector-specific rules.
"From this perspective, enterprise customers should ensure their contracts include provisions requiring providers to comply with all applicable laws, including the Digital Infrastructure Act, together with broad indemnities covering all losses, including regulatory fines and penalties, arising from a provider's failure to comply," Chew advises.
Service agreements will typically include liability caps. Given the potential scale of losses, customers may want to consider a supercap for losses relating to non-compliance with the Act, or even unlimited liability—though Chew acknowledges the latter is likely to be harder to negotiate.
This requires providers to purchase cyber insurance with a specified minimum coverage limit, and asking to be named as an insured party is another pragmatic option.
"These are not particularly novel contractual protections," Chew notes, "and are broadly consistent with provisions we already see in existing contracts."
The countdown begins
The public consultation on the Digital Infrastructure Bill closes on 22 July 2026. For operators and their customers, the message is clear: the era of voluntary best practices is ending. What was advisory in February 2025 is becoming statutory in 2026.
